Validation - Symbol
test_symbol.RdTest if an object is a symbol (name).
test_symbol() is the predicate test, while assert_symbol() validates
its input, aborting if it fails the test.

Examples
x <- quote(my_var)
args <- list(
n_char = c(1, 10), # Symbol string length must be between 1 and 10 (will pass)
valid = TRUE, # Must be a valid syntactic R name (will pass)
empty = FALSE, # Symbol must not be the empty symbol (will pass)
env_has = rlang::global_env(),
# Symbol must exist directly in global environment (will fail)
env_seen = NULL, # Don't test environment inheritance
sentinels = c("null"), # Allow NULL symbol (not the case of x)
custom = NULL # No custom test predicate
)
rlang::exec(test_symbol, !!!c(list(x), args)) #> FALSE (not all tests passed)
#> [1] FALSE
try(rlang::exec(assert_symbol, !!!c(list(x), args, short_circuit = FALSE))) #> Error
#> Error in eval(expr, envir) :
#> `.Primitive("quote")(my_var)` failed `assert_symbol()`:
#> ✔ (pass) sentinels: no sentinel values allowed.
#> ✔ (pass) type : must be of type "symbol".
#> ✔ (pass) n_char: #of characters must be in range 1 to 10.
#> ✔ (pass) valid : must be a syntactically valid R name.
#> ✖ (fail) env_has: must contain "my_var". Is missing "my_var".
